This is a termination entry and sentencing order in the criminal case of State of Ohio vs. Jonathan Eric Link. The defendant was found guilty by jury trial of two counts of murder, which merged for sentencing, and was sentenced to a mandatory term of fifteen years to life in prison, with additional requirements for lifetime supervision and restitution. The order also addresses costs, restitution, and post-release obligations, and is signed by Judge Steven K. Dankof.
